Macedonia has an exceptionally rich musical heritage. The
numerous studies, among which we can single out the most recent work by Sotir
Golabovski, Octoechos, on the tradition of Macedonian spiritual and church
singing, are a significant contributiojn to Macedonian and Balkan cultural
history.
The Composer's Association of Macedonia today has 60
composers as members. After the founding generation of modern Maceodnian
classical music, consisting of Trajko prokopiev, Todor Skalovski, Stefan Gajdov
and Zivko Firfov, came the work of Kiril Makedonski, Gligor Smokvarski,
Vlastimir Nikolovski, Toma Prosev, Tomislav Zografski, Mihailo Nikolovski,
Ljubomir Brangolica and Risto Avramovski.
The Macedonian Philharmonic Orchestra, established in
1944, is the oldest cultural institution in the field of music. There are also
six active chamber and other music ensembles, three professional and about
twenty amateur choirs. The richness of Macedonian folklore and songs is
represented by the professional ensemble 'Tanec', and there are ten other
folklore ensembles which are active on a semi-professional basis. Each year
about 50,000 people attend the concerts of the Macedonian Philharmonic Orchestra
and the various folk dance ensembles and other cultural and artistic
associations.
In addition to the concerts held as part of the Ohrid
Summer Festival, an annual festival of classical music named Interfest was
established in Bitola a few years ago.
Folk music is one of the most cherished areas of
Macedonian culture, and several folk festivals take place each year. The oldest
is Folkfest, held in Valandovo, and it is interesting to note that most
festivals have further showings among Macedonian expatriates in Australia and
Canada. The Festival of Old Town Songs in Ohrid and the Ilinden Days of Folk
Song in Bitola are events which nourish traditional Macedonian songs.
Mak-Fest in Stip and the Skopje Festival are the two
best-known festivals of popular music in Macedonia.
The pop group 'Leb i Sol', with its original music which
uses traditional folk themes and rhythms, has been active for over twenty
years and become widely known beyond the frontiers of Macedonia. |
